Community Description

New Furnished Model Open! Fraser Square offers new town homes and duplex homes for sale with Grosse Pointe Schools. Designer upgrades included for $235,990 such as granite counters, GE stainless steel appliances, Quality cabinets, Kohler Sterling faucets and luxury plank floors. Ask about special lending programs with up to $10,000 in Down Payment Assistance through our preferred lenders.* The Manchester home features a lower level and the Davenport includes an attached garage. Presented in partnership between Renovare Development and Robertson Brothers Homes. Register online for home information and community updates.

Fraser Square is a new community in Grosse Pointe, MI by Robertson Homes. This new construction community offers 2 bed, 2-3 bath homes ranging from 1,206-1,327 sqft. There are 2 plan types available at Fraser Square.
